Well any way , I suggest a Antenna Craft U4000 aimed at about 124 degree magnetic compass. And a Antennas Direct CPA-19 preamp. Here is how to aim antennas , http://www.kyes.com/antenna/pointing/pointing.html. The antenna and preamp need to be mounted above the roof in such a manner that the antenna is not aimed in to the roof and is not aimed into a chimney. Tv antennas like breathing room and a good shot at the tv transmitters.

Having a 2 direction antenna is desirable for reception at you location. The U4000 antenna can be easily made into a 2 direction antenna by lifting the metal latch of the reflector rods and turning the reflector rods from the horizontal position to a vertical position. The U4000 has 9 reflector rods and 8 , V , shaped wire reception elements. http://www.antennacraft.net/pdfs/U4000.pdf
